GitHub 是一个流行的代码托管平台,广泛用于开源软件开发和版本控制。在这里,你可以找到各种各样的软件项目,并轻松地将它们下载到你的本地环境中。本文将详细介绍在 GitHub 中如何下载软件,以及一些常见问题的解答。
1. 什么是 GitHub?
GitHub 是一个基于云的代码托管服务,允许开发者在平台上上传、分享和协作软件项目。通过 GitHub,用户不仅可以访问开源项目,还可以参与开发、提出建议和贡献代码。
2. 为什么要下载 GitHub 上的软件?
下载 GitHub 上的软件可以帮助你:
- 学习:通过查看和修改源代码,理解软件的工作原理。
- 参与开源项目:为开源软件贡献代码和改进。
- 自定义:根据自己的需求修改软件,增加新功能或修复bug。
3. 在 GitHub 中下载软件的基本步骤
下载 GitHub 软件主要有以下几种方式:
3.1 使用 Releases 页面
许多软件项目会在其 GitHub 页面中提供一个 Releases
部分,通常包含稳定版本的压缩包或安装文件。步骤如下:
- 访问项目页面:打开所需软件的 GitHub 项目页面。
- 找到 Releases:点击页面上方的
Releases
选项。 - 选择版本:在 Releases 页面中,你可以看到不同的版本。
- 下载文件:选择需要的文件格式进行下载(如 ZIP、TAR 等)。
3.2 使用 Git 命令行
如果你对命令行操作熟悉,可以使用 Git 工具来下载项目。具体步骤如下:
- 安装 Git:确保你的电脑上安装了 Git 工具。
- 打开命令行:打开你的终端或命令提示符。
- 克隆项目:使用命令
git clone <repository-url>
,将软件项目下载到本地。例如:git clone https://github.com/username/repository.git
。
3.3 直接下载 ZIP 文件
如果你不想使用 Git 命令,可以直接下载项目的压缩文件:
- 访问项目页面。
- 点击绿色按钮:在页面的右上角点击
Code
按钮。 - 选择下载 ZIP:在下拉菜单中选择
Download ZIP
,将项目的压缩包下载到本地。
4. 下载后如何使用?
下载完软件后,你可能需要进行以下步骤:
- 解压文件:如果是压缩包,首先解压它。
- 阅读文档:查看项目的
README.md
文件,通常这里会提供软件的使用说明。 - 安装依赖:根据需要安装项目的依赖库。
- 运行程序:根据提供的指令或脚本来启动软件。
5. 常见问题解答(FAQ)
5.1 如何查找特定软件的 GitHub 页面?
- 使用 GitHub 的搜索框输入软件名称,筛选出相关项目。
- 你也可以在搜索结果中应用标签(如
language
、topic
)来缩小范围。
5.2 GitHub 上的软件是免费的吗?
- 大多数 GitHub 上的软件是开源的,通常可以免费使用和修改,但要遵循相应的许可证协议。请务必查看项目的许可证文件。
5.3 如何更新我下载的软件?
- 如果你使用的是 Git 克隆的项目,可以在项目目录下运行
git pull
命令,来更新到最新版本。 - 如果是通过 Releases 下载的压缩包,需要手动下载最新版本并替换旧版本。
5.4 在下载软件时,如何确保安全?
- 尽量下载知名项目,查看项目的星标和贡献者信息。
- 检查项目的活动状态和维护频率,较活跃的项目一般更安全。
- 阅读用户评论和问题,了解其他用户的使用体验。
6. 总结
在 GitHub 中下载软件的过程相对简单,通过 Releases 页面、Git 命令行或直接下载 ZIP 文件,用户可以轻松获取到所需的项目。同时,了解软件的使用和更新也很重要。希望本文能帮助你更好地使用 GitHub 平台,享受开源的乐趣!
正文完